I have a 2002 GP GT non superchaged 3800. My low coolant light burns all the time once the engine is started. However, the Temp gauge registers well within the normal range and checking the radiator it is full and and the coolant jug has fluid at the proper level. Can someone tell me what I need to replace or check ? Thanks in advance, Bill.
 


There is a sensor on the rad itself, on the side tank under the rad cap.

You can either test the circut, replace the sensor or just unplug it and never have the light come on again, but then you'd have to check it more often.
